Don Winters
|
Don has
over 25 years of management experience in the telecommunications industry and has been involved in wireless communications
since 1988. Don is
the founder and president of White Hawk Associates, LLC, a consulting firm specializing in corporate strategy, technology
planning, interim management assignments, executive placement and mergers and acquisitions. He sits in the board of directors at TechnoCom Wireless, eVergent Technologies
and on the board of advisors at Venture Catapult. Prior
to establishing his own business, Don served as the chief operating officer of SignalSoft Corporation (NASDAQ: SGSF). SignalSoft is a software development company that builds location-based applications
and middleware and sells to wireless operators worldwide. Don joined the company during seed funding in 1996 and was instrumental in
its growth into a successful public company.
SignalSoft was sold to Openwave (NASDAQ:
OPWV) in 2002. Before joining SignalSoft,
Don was the vice president of business development for Coral Systems, which developed and sold fraud detection software to
wireless operators. Prior to that, he was the managing
director of corporate technology at AirTouch Communications and held a number of other management positions at AirTouch and
PacTel Cellular.

Barbara Winters
|
Barbara is a 25 year veteran within the telecommunications industry, with 10+ years in an executive capacity. Barbara most recently served as vice president of
global sales operations and vice president of internal audit at Openwave Systems, Inc. As vice president
of global sales operations she was responsible for the oversight of all sales pipeline management, and the development of
sales training, programs and processes necessary to achieve and maintain functional excellence in the field. As
vice president of internal audit, Barbara led Openwave to their initial Sarbanes-Oxley 404 Compliance and Certification. Prior to joining Openwave Barbara was at SignalSoft
Corporation, as the vice president of administrative services, overseeing Human Resource administration and organizational
development, Facilities, Information Technology, and Business Process Engineering and Deployment worldwide. Prior
to SignalSoft Corp., Barbara served as vice president and general manager of wireless services at SCC Communications Corporation
where she established their wireless business unit and was responsible for all wireless-related public safety (E911) and commercial
services. Barbara received her
Senior Professional Human Resources (SPHR) certification
from the Human Resources Certification Institute (HRCI).

As a 19 year veteran of the mobile, consumer electronics, and mobile entertainment industries, Don McGuire
brings a wealth of leadership, industry experience, and marketing-sales savvy. Don has held the CMO position
at Amp’d Mobile. As chief marketing officer, Don drove all of Amp’d Mobile’s marketing and sales initiatives. Don joined
Amp’d Mobile from Kyocera, a leading consumer electronics manufacturer of mobile devices and accessories, where he served
as vice president of global marketing and North American sales. Don re-positioned the Kyocera global brand and forged strong
corporate relationships and co-marketing partnerships and was instrumental in developing the first MTV-branded mobile phone. Under
his leadership, Kyocera grew to the third largest CDMA device company in North America - seventh largest in the world. Prior to joining Kyocera Wireless Corporation he served as vice president of sales and marketing for Leap Wireless International,
managing sales, marketing and distribution activities in 40 U.S. cities under the Cricket brand. Don also served
as area vice president and general manager at Sprint PCS. He started his career at McCaw Cellular Communications,
Inc. (now at&t). Don received his Business
Administration degree in Marketing from California State University.

Eric is currently a consultant for clients
in the mobile, internet and venture capital industries. Eric's
work as a consultant has included several projects in the mobile advertising and location-based applications space.
Prior to becoming a consultant, Eric was a member of the founding management team
for Jumptap in Cambridge, Massachusetts. As Vice President of Marketing, Eric launched the company in both North America
and Europe, and grew Jumptap to become the leading mobile search and advertising provider to mobile operators. Eric also launched and was the chairman of the Mobile Search Working Group within the Mobile
Marketing Association.
Prior to Jumptap, Eric was Director
of Marketing for Openwave, where he developed the company's strategy for mobile entertainment and MVNOs. Prior to
Openwave's acquisition of SignalSoft, Eric had been SignalSoft's Vice President
of Marketing, where he was responsible for product management, product marketing, corporate communications and standards.
Prior to SignalSoft, Eric served as Associate Director of Corporate Strategy at US WEST, where he helped formulate and manage
US WEST's multimedia strategy for integrated communications, entertainment
and information services. Eric has served on the board of directors of the Location Interoperability Forum, a global
industry body for the creation of standards in the wireless location industry.
Eric holds a Bachelor of Arts degree
from Stanford University and received an M.B.A. from the University of Colorado at Boulder.

Tom
brings over 25 years of sales, strategic marketing and international business development experience to White Hawk.
He has held executive-level positions in numerous early stage software and services
companies. These included Covia Technologies, a pioneer in the middleware market, and Coral
Systems where he navigated the company to leadership in cellular fraud detection. Subsequently, he led Inteliant Corporation
to a successful acquisition. As a consultant with SoftBridge
Advisors, for the past four years his efforts have been focused on Verascape, a Chicago-based
provider of customer service and marketing solutions that focus on speech automation technology, where he provided strategic
market planning and positioning services, and held a sales and business development role.
Tom holds a B.S. from Northern Illinois University and an M.B.A. from DePaul University.
